I wish to announce that the Committee on Health, Education, Labor, and Pensions will meet in open session on Thursday, January 31, 2013, at 10 a.m. in room SD-430 of the Dirksen Senate Office Building to conduct a hearing entitled ``Pension Savings: Are Workers Saving Enough for Retirement?''
